The address assignment modes supported by the NetEngine 8000 F include NDRA, DHCPv6 (IA_NA), DHCPv6 (IA_PD), DHCPv6 (IA_NA)+PD (IA_PD), and NDRA+DHCPv6 (IA_PD). Configure an address assignment mode based on networking requirements.
Layer 3 users of a leased line obtain their addresses from the access router. The NetEngine 8000 F is in charge of only authentication and accounting, not address assignment.
